Jaun Shepard wrote...
Hmm so I will try the bigger maps as most people here have mentioned I thought glacier was the easiest solo map because most people have soloed it in like 18 mins.
That's because they can run from the spawn they just decimated to the next fresh one in 2 seconds. Solo speedrunning isn't what you should be attempting for your first runs (insanitywolf.jpeg). The tactics and builds are different. So pick a large map with lots of room to fall back and always have an escape route planned.

Currently I get disconnected every 2-3 hours, some of my friends get disconnected twice a game, lol. If you are new to soloing, this it is a very bad time. But still fairly doable.
I recommend White for the Map. Decent kitting, well located ammo boxes and enough closed spaces for you to engage in some CQC - out in the open you will caught in crossfire, better avoid it. Focus on single targets or small groups. If it helps (and it probably will) leave the Primes for last.
Also, I would suggest giving the Krolord at try. Similar play style, Reegar, hit-and-run, always being cautious. The Kroguard is probably more efficient, but having consecutive attempts with him will bore the hell out of you. Besides the Krolord is endlessly more fun, and having fun is what matters.

I run almost the exact same build with the Kroguard but I take power damage over headshots on rank 5 of Krogan Berserker. I also like to use martial artist on rank 5 of Rage but I like to melee.
To the OP, like others have said, you need a bigger map to move around and escape if necessary. Make use of your biotic charge to replenish your shields and definitely go for Geth so you don't get insta-killed. Target Pyros first, then rocket launchers/hunters. Try to avoid the Primes until the end because if you kill one early, another will just spawn.
If you get a mission like scanning 4 objectives, at some point, you'll definitely have to run to the other side of the map, aggro the enemies in that direction, and then run towards the hack. If you're soloing, unless you're an infiltrator, it's very tough to keep enemies off you while scanning on Gold if you don't lure them away first.
